In this article, we will explore the Pendulum Shock Test, its applications across industries, and how it fosters a competitive edge for companies.What is the Pendulum Shock Test?The Pendulum Shock Test is a cutting-edge testing method primarily used to evaluate the structural integrity and durability of products when subjected to sudden impacts or shocks. It simulates real-life scenarios to assess the performance and resilience of products, providing valuable insights into their ability to withstand shocks during transportation, usage, or accidents.The test involves suspending the product to be tested, known as the test subject, and then striking it with a swinging pendulum of varying masses and velocities. Mechanical sensors record the response of the product, measuring parameters such as displacement, acceleration, and force. These readings enable engineers to analyze the impact of shocks on the test subject and make informed decisions to enhance its design and construction.Applications Across Industries:The Pendulum Shock Test has wide-ranging applications across industries, including:1. With an unwavering commitment to providing innovative solutions for environmental monitoring, this company has introduced a revolutionary product that aims to ensure safer and healthier indoor environments.Paragraph 1: Understanding the VOC ProblemVOCs are organic chemicals that have a high vapor pressure at room temperature, which causes them to easily evaporate into the air. These compounds are commonly found in everyday items such as paints, cleaning products, furniture, and even building materials. While exposure to low levels of VOCs may not cause immediate health problems, prolonged exposure can lead to respiratory issues, allergies, and even more severe complications.
